Fischer-Tropsch reaction on Co-containing microporous and mesoporous Beta zeolite catalysts: the effect of porous size and acidity

摘要
•The most active catalyst was Red-Me-CoSiBeta with CO conversion of 91%.•Red-Mi-CoSiBeta was less active than Red-Me-CoSiBeta.•With CO conversion of 71.6% and selectivity towards liquid products of 86.6%.•Red-Mi-CoSiBeta more selective towards isoalkanes than Red-Me-CoSiBeta.•Formation of the bigger cobalt nanoparticles is the key factor of FTS.
